diff options
author | Eugenio Pignataro <info@oscurart.com.ar> | 2017-08-25 18:31:36 +0300 |
---|---|---|
committer | Bastien Montagne <montagne29@wanadoo.fr> | 2017-09-04 16:11:26 +0300 |
commit | 18cabd73761743462c2cb07f5f0145e7359e8ecd (patch) | |
tree | 3528b6f9b7bb5c5727a577de7f72a6bba9bd5487 | |
parent | 6f7db6d775ebf6525f6f7cbbae5ed98a3a8dedc2 (diff) |
Improve to objects to groups. Only set the selected objects
-rw-r--r-- | oscurart_tools/oscurart_objects.py |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/oscurart_tools/oscurart_objects.py b/oscurart_tools/oscurart_objects.py index 47b01378..d4fab225 100644 --- a/oscurart_tools/oscurart_objects.py +++ b/oscurart_tools/oscurart_objects.py @@ -530,10 +530,11 @@ def DefObjectToGroups(): "%s_MSH" % (os.path.basename(bpy.data.filepath).replace(".blend", ""))) for ob in bpy.data.objects: - if ob.type == "MESH": - gr = bpy.data.groups.new(ob.name) - gr.objects.link(ob) - scgr.objects.link(ob) + if ob.select: + if ob.type == "MESH": + gr = bpy.data.groups.new(ob.name) + gr.objects.link(ob) + scgr.objects.link(ob) class ObjectsToGroups (Operator): |